Summer Feet: Fun in the Sun
Summer is the perfect time to get outside. Whether you’re exploring local trails, relaxing at the beach, playing in the park, or simply enjoying a neighbourhood walk, your feet are doing a lot of the work. Practising outdoor foot safety helps you stay comfortable and reduces your risk of common summer foot injuries.
Here are a few simple tips to help protect your feet while enjoying the sunshine.
Choose the Right Footwear 👟
Different activities require different shoes. Running shoes provide support for walking and hiking, while water shoes protect your feet around pools, lakes, and rocky beaches. Flip-flops are great for short trips but aren’t designed for long walks or active adventures.
Don’t Forget the Sunscreen 🌞🧴
The tops of your feet are one of the easiest places to forget when applying sunscreen. Sunburned feet can make walking uncomfortable for days. Apply sunscreen before heading outside and reapply often, especially if you’re swimming or spending several hours in the sun.
Watch Where You Step 👣
Bare feet are vulnerable to hot pavement, sharp rocks, broken shells, splinters, and unexpected debris. Wearing shoes whenever possible is one of the easiest ways to practise outdoor foot safety and avoid injuries.
Stay Dry 🙅🏻♂️💧
Wet feet can quickly lead to blisters or fungal infections. After swimming, dry your feet thoroughly, especially between the toes. If you’re spending the day outdoors, bringing an extra pair of socks can make a big difference.
Listen to Your Feet 👂🏻
A little soreness after a long hike is normal, but ongoing pain, swelling, or blisters shouldn’t be ignored. Addressing small problems early can prevent them from becoming larger issues that interfere with your summer plans.
